Do games run slower on an SD card?

Yes. The SD card is a lot slower than a modern phone's flash storage. My S9+ has storage speeds of around 900MB/s read and write speeds, which rivals nvme SSDs. My SD card has around 30-90MB/s read speeds and 10-25MB/s read speeds it is easily 20-30 times slower than the phone storage.

What is the weakness of a SD card?

Limited read/write cycles

As the SD card uses flash memory, there are limited read/write cycles. Solid-state drives and USB flash drives also follow the same pattern. Therefore the lifespan of an SD card is comparatively short.

How long do micro SD cards last?

According to HowStuffWorks, memory cells in micro SD cards can undergo up to 10,000 write-and-erase cycles before wearing out. Since 10,000 write cycles are the equivalent of writing and erasing the card's content daily for nearly 30 years, memory cards are generally long-lasting.

How fast is a good microSD card?

Cards can be rated as Class 2 (minimum write speed of 2MB/s), Class 4 (4MB/s), Class 6 (6MB/s) or Class 10 (10MB/s). It's important to note that these are the minimum, so it's entirely possible a card can achieve faster speeds but these give you an impression of the least you can expect.

How do I know if my MicroSD card is high speed?

Numbers with a circular "C" symbol, "U" symbol or a "V" symbol next to or around it indicates the speed classes of the memory card. Manufacturers use these speed class symbols to indicate the type of speed class and rating on the memory card.
